What are the best banking options for agricultural and farming businesses in Cactus, Texas?

Given Cactus's location in the Texas Panhandle with a strong agricultural presence, local banks like FirstBank Southwest, Amarillo National Bank, and Happy State Bank are well-versed in agricultural lending. These institutions offer specialized loan products for equipment, livestock, and operating lines of credit that align with the seasonal cash flow of farming. They understand local land values and crop cycles, making them more responsive than national banks without regional expertise.

How can I access banking services in Cactus since there are no major bank branches within the city limits?

While Cactus itself doesn't have physical bank branches, residents typically use banks in nearby Dumas, about 10 miles away, where all three mentioned banks have locations. FirstBank Southwest, Amarillo National Bank, and Happy State Bank all offer robust online and mobile banking platforms. Additionally, Happy State Bank operates a popular "School Bank" program in local schools where students can make deposits, bringing basic banking services directly to the community.

Are there banks in the Cactus area that offer Spanish-language banking services?

Yes, given the significant Hispanic population in Moore County and Cactus specifically, both Happy State Bank and Amarillo National Bank offer bilingual services at their Dumas locations. This includes Spanish-speaking staff, translated marketing materials, and Spanish-language online banking interfaces. FirstBank Southwest also provides bilingual customer service support to accommodate the local demographic needs.

How do Cactus residents handle cash needs without local ATMs, and what are the fee structures?

Residents typically use ATMs at nearby convenience stores or travel to Dumas for fee-free transactions. Happy State Bank, Amarillo National Bank, and FirstBank Southwest all participate in nationwide ATM networks that provide fee-free access at thousands of locations. Many local businesses in Cactus also offer cash back options with purchases. The banks serving the area typically reimburse out-of-network ATM fees for certain account tiers, recognizing the banking access challenges in smaller communities.
